Tonight's problem is not with the color coding of the wires. It is the markings on the relay. I have included a shot of my wiring diagram to illustrate. In the diagram the connections on the relay should be W1, W2, C1 and C2. As you can see on the relay it is clearly marked W1, W2, C2 and C3. I'm confused enough with trying to wire this car as it is. Having mismarked components doesn't help. Just so you know, the wiring diagram in the original service manual shows the same as my color coded diagram. Wrong relay? Maybe mistaken relay. At first I thought so, but I have two overdrive relays and they are marked the same.
